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Customer Support

Kirby Cross does not boast a ticket office, but travelers can conveniently collect their pre-purchased tickets from the accessible ticket machines located on site. For those requiring a little extra help, the station provides a customer help point. The customer services are available from Monday to Saturday between 08:00-20:00 and have slightly shorter hours on Sundays and bank holidays. Although staff assistance is not permanently stationed, you can request pre-arranged assistance — a boon for anyone needing additional support during their travels.

Accessibility and Station Layout

Kirby Cross Station prides itself on being accessible to all travelers, with step-free access to both platforms. However, to access Platform 1, which caters to trains heading towards Thorpe-le-Soken, Colchester, and London Liverpool Street, travelers must navigate via a barrow crossing. The absence of ticket barriers aids in the ease of movement for all passengers, though it is advisable to plan ahead if specific amenities are needed as facilities like waiting rooms and toilets are currently unavailable.

Onward Travel Options

The station is well connected to a range of travel options. Should rail services be interrupted, replacement buses conveniently pick up and drop off on Thorpe Road, right by the station. For those looking to explore further, local buses stop merely a three-minute walk away. This seamless integration ensures travelers can move beyond the station with ease.

Facilities and Amenities

St Leonards Warrior Square Train Station provides passengers with a comprehensive range of facilities. Visitors can take advantage of a ticket office that opens early in the morning on weekdays and slightly later on weekends, ensuring you're always prepared for spur-of-the-moment travel. For your convenience, ticket machines are also available, with accessible machines located on platform 1 for easy ticket collection.

Accessibility is a priority here. While the station offers limited step-free access, efforts are made to assist those with mobility challenges. Information and help points are stationed here for your support, alongside departure screens and announcements to keep you updated. Although there are no waiting rooms available, seating spaces are provided where you can relax before boarding. While the station does not currently offer Wi-Fi or public shops, there's a café and Selecta vending machines ready to fuel your journey.

Onward Travel Connections

The station is well-connected, offering bus services for those who need to travel further afield. Bus stops for destinations such as Hastings and Battle can be found near the Queen Victoria statue on Grand Parade.
